Output 53c587d2b6d321f7676c89a3769bc2276edac9e7f60144ff28850bcc852c08ea:0

value
3147956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e75beda7704bca340b73de18185769245858a28 OP_EQUAL
address
38qsgcG6DhKpZUos5euNXTiXo3pwjNWWeA
transaction
53c587d2b6d321f7676c89a3769bc2276edac9e7f60144ff28850bcc852c08ea